9 April 2024By Megan Tatum, Features correspondentIn March 2016, Madhu Kapoor determined to surrender from her setting in the British government department where she 'd helped 23 years. "I loved what I did, and I was faithful and committed," says the 58-year-old, from north London. "But I had not been dealing, and I assumed the most effective thing to do was to leave."The mother-of-two remained in her mid-40s when she first started experiencing signs and symptoms of perimenopause.

The study's sample dimension is tiny loved one to the seven-million ladies in the UK labor force in that age bracket, it does sustain anecdotal proof from women talking out publicly regarding their experiences as a menopausal worker. And if the concern remains unaddressed, it can affect countless workers who take the very same decision to leave.

Tamsen Fadal, a US-based journalist, writer and menopause-support supporter, believes the number of women that feel compelled to quit as a result of the menopause is under-documented and ignored. "We need to ask ourselves when ladies leave the workplace at this age or during this shift, the amount of are not discussing why," she says.
Fadal thinks people discover it particularly difficult to share their struggles and verbalize the help they require from companies. "No-one desired to talk about it from our mothers to our medical professionals, so exactly how could companies?" The threat of ageism makes it also harder for several ladies to speak up, she includes.
